No, "delegate" does not mean to be unlike one another. Instead, to delegate means to assign responsibility or authority to another person or group to carry out specific tasks or make decisions on your behalf. It often involves entrusting someone with a role or duty while maintaining overall accountability. The term is more about the distribution of tasks rather than differences among individuals.
